'''''Chersodromus''''' is a genus of snakes in the family Colubridae. The genus is endemic to Mexico.

==Species== The genus ''Chersodromus'' contains four species which are recognized as being valid.<ref>{{EMBL genus|genus=Chersodromus}}</ref> *''Chersodromus australis'' {{small|Canseco-Márquez, Ramírez-González & Campbell, 2018}} *''Chersodromus liebmanni'' {{small|Reinhardt, 1861}} – Liebmann's earth runner *''Chersodromus nigrum'' {{small|Canseco-Márquez, Ramírez-González & Campbell, 2018}} *''Chersodromus rubriventris'' {{small|(Taylor, 1949)}} – redbelly earth runner

''Nota bene'': A binomial authority in parentheses indicates that the species was originally described in a genus other than ''Chersodromus''.
